Edelman, Combs, Latturner & Goodwin, L.L.C. represents injured consumers and investors. It brings both individual and class actions on behalf of people injured by illegal conduct of mortgage companies, credit bureaus (consumer reporting agencies), collection agencies and lawyers, banks, finance companies and other lenders, credit card issuers, insurance companies, automobile manufacturers and dealers, and other businesses.
The types of cases handled include predatory lending, interest overcharges and "junk fees" on mortgages, wrongful foreclosure of mortgages, actions to rescind mortgages, inaccurate credit reports, automobile cases involving breach of warranty, concealment of prior damage or prior use as rental car, and odometer rollbacks, and "bait and switch" practices. The firm also brings civil rights and discrimination cases involving fair housing and other economic issues.
Almost all cases are taken on a contingency. Prospective clients are sometimes asked to pay filing fees or the cost of an expert where necessary to evaluate their case (mainly automobile and home improvement cases).
